Loss of Glory: What it Means for Climate and Future of NASA

March 8th, 2011 · No Comments · Environmental Science, NASA, Science

As many of you may already know, NASA suffered a large setback on Friday when the rocket carrying the GLORY satellite failed.   The GLORY mission was designed to collect data on carbon and aerosols in the Earths’ atmosphere and to study solar irradiance and the long-term effects on our climate.  In other words, it [...]

Global Change Education Program (GCEP)

November 21st, 2008 · No Comments · Higher Education, Internships, Science, STEM, Student Opportunities

The U.S. Department of Energy’s Office of Biological and Environmental Research (BER) sponsors the Global Change Education Program (GCEP) to promote undergraduate and graduate education and training in support of the Department’s global change research activities. Global change research encompasses a number of technical areas, including atmospheric sciences, ecology, global carbon cycles, climate, and terrestrial [...]
